The Department of Mathematics at Arputha College of Arts and Science was established in the year 2004 with the introduction of the Undergraduate Programme in Mathematics. With a commitment to promoting logical reasoning, analytical thinking, and scientific temperament among students, the department has steadily grown into a vibrant centre of mathematical learning. The Postgraduate Programme (M.Sc. Mathematics) was introduced in the year 2017 to provide advanced knowledge and deeper understanding of mathematical concepts and their real-world applications. The Undergraduate Programme received Permanent Affiliation from the University in the year 2020.

The department offers a comprehensive curriculum covering Pure Mathematics, Applied Mathematics, Algebra, Analysis, Differential Equations, Statistics, Operations Research, Mathematical Modelling, and Computational Techniques. Emphasis is given to conceptual understanding, critical thinking, and application-oriented learning to help students connect mathematical theories with practical situations.
To enrich academic experience, the department organizes seminars, workshops, quiz programmes, mathematical association activities, guest lectures, and skill development initiatives. Students are encouraged to participate in intercollegiate competitions, projects, and research-oriented learning activities that enhance their analytical and professional competencies.
The faculty members are committed to mentoring students academically and personally, guiding them towards higher studies, research, competitive examinations, teaching careers, and various professional opportunities.
